Leftover Turkey Noodle Casserole (Freezer-Friendly)

Course dinner
Cuisine American
Keyword freezer casserole, turkey
Prep Time 20 minutes
Cook Time 30 minutes
Baking time if frozen 1 hour
Servings 6

Equipment

  • Oven
  • Casserole dish
  • Stove top

Ingredients

  • 4 tbsp butter
  • 2 c chicken broth
  • 1 c whole milk
  • 4 tbsp flour
  • 1 tsp garlic powder
  • 1 c chopped onion
  • 1/2 tsp dried thyme
  • 1 lb egg noodles (or noodle of choice)
  • 16 oz frozen vegetable mix (peas, carrots, corn, green beans, etc.)
  • 3 c leftover turkey, diced
  • 1 c shredded cheese

Instructions

  • Cook noodles according to package instructions.
  • Make roux sauce: Start by melting butter in a large skillet over medium heat. Once butter is melted, stir in flour until smooth then whisk in chicken broth and milk. Continue to whisk mixture until smooth.
  • Once roux is finished, mix in seasonings and onion. Then stir in vegetables, noodles, and turkey.
  • Coat 9"x13" casserole dish with olive oil or cooking spray.
  • Pour turkey casserole mix into casserole dish. Spread mixture evenly through dish and top with mozzarella cheese.
  • To freeze: Let cool completely. Seal with plastic wrap and lid and store in freezer. To bake frozen: Remove plastic wrap and loosely cover with lid or aluminum foil and bake at 375°F for 60 minutes. Remove the foil and bake for another 15 minutes or until cheese begins to bubble and is fully melted.
  • To bake now: Preheat oven to 375°F while prepping dish. Once dish is prepped, bake 20-30 minutes uncovered or until cheese is fully melted and begins to bubble. Add salt and pepper to taste.
